I'm torn...

I love my traditional art, and I'm not bad at it... I mean, I have YEARS of practice, but everybody seems to prefer digital these days.

I have a tablet (Bamboo for those curious), and I have Photoshop Elements, and I know the ins and outs of both, but it takes me so long to produce anything of decent quality.  I still have troubles getting my lines to do what I want... the only way I know how to make a smooth line is to scribble a couple times and then go back over it with the eraser tool... that alone takes up HUGE amounts of my time and discourages me from even finishing a piece.  Then there's the topic of colouring... I don't know how to colour digitally! Things just don't blend the same way in Photoshop... either that or I just have no idea how I'm supposed to do it.  I'm getting the hang of layers (I've found them really helpful for my lineart) but I don't know how I'm supposed to apply layers to colouring... not successfully.

So, do I keep trying digital until, years from now I'm okay at it, or should I stick to traditional being my main focus... will I get the same response/liking if I don't do digital?
